Manchester United Beaten in Race to Sign £85m Midfielder by Rival Premier League Club: Reports
Tottenham have agreed to a club-record $112m deal with West Ham to sign midfielder Mateus Fernandes, beating Manchester United to the 21-year-old.
Manchester United decided against matching the bid because club bosses did not feel Fernandes was fully committed to moving to Old Trafford.
The fee smashes Tottenham's previous record of $86m paid for Dominic Solanke in 2024; Fernandes joined West Ham from Southampton last summer for $50m with a 15% clause for Southampton on any future move.
Former defender Rio Ferdinand believes Manchester United are "holding the money back" for Madrid midfielder Aurelien Tchouameni, predicting the club will not miss the opportunity if he becomes available.
Reports this month claim Madrid could be open to selling the 26-year-old Tchouameni, who is currently with France's squad for the World Cup this summer.
